How to Say “Sorry, I’m late.” in Japanese

How do you say “Sorry, I’m late.” in Japanese?

Today’s phrase is :

Sorry, I’m late.

ごめん、遅れて。

 gomen okurete

  • Sorry = ごめん gomen
  • I’m late = わたしは遅れて* watashiwa okurete

*We do not usually say “わたしは (watashiwa)” in everyday conversation.

If you want to speak politely, you can say :

遅れてすみません。

 okurete sumimasen**

**”すみません (sumimasen)” often becomes “すいません (suimasen)” in spoken language.

If someone says to you “ごめん、遅れて”, you can then simply answer like this :

ううん。

 uun

“ううん” means “No.”. That includes the meaning of “No problem.” in this kind of situation.

The polite way to say “ううん” is :

いいえ。

 iie
